Output 3cb7d0f21020075a171aebf3c6fdff816b58ec711464f0e698a8df04e3ce105e:14

value
405854
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d3a5bebe6ac49c833d3ccfeb20333d66895b73f0 OP_EQUAL
address
3Lz74C2Y5LD2uP3dcYUeRMS1uqdMp1hNf9
transaction
3cb7d0f21020075a171aebf3c6fdff816b58ec711464f0e698a8df04e3ce105e
confirmations
229542
spent
true